
FanDuel Sports Network Ohio is thrilled for Major League Baseball’s return, as the Reds’ TV home unveils its Spring Training broadcast schedule along with its 2025 broadcast team.
CATCH FIVE REDS SPRING TRAINING GAMES ON FANDUEL SPORTS NETWORK
The network will produce three Reds Spring Training games and will also air or stream two additional games produced by FanDuel Sports Network West. John Sadak, Jeff Brantley, and Jim Day will provide commentary, except when the broadcast is handled by a different FanDuel Sports Network branch.

All of the Reds’ TV talent are returning for the 2025 season to cover the team on FanDuel Sports Network Ohio.
Play-by-play announcer John Sadak will be joined by analysts Barry Larkin, Jeff Brantley, and Chris Welsh, with Jim Day reporting.
Sam LeCure and Brian Giesenschlag will once again host Reds Live, while Annie Sabo returns as a host and will also serve as a reporter for select games.
